Troubleshooting what to do if:
No.
Problem
Cause
Solution
1
Smoke from ventilation
hole when baking
Some ingredients adhere to the heat
element or nearby, for the first use,
oil remained on the surface of heat
element
Unplug the bread maker and
clean the heat element, but be
careful not to burn yourself,
during the first use, dry
operating and open the lid.
2
Bread bottom crust is
too thick
Keep bread warm and leave bread
in the bread pan for a long time so
that water is losing too much
Take bread out soon without
keeping it warm
3
It is very difficult to
take bread out
Kneader adheres tightly to the shaft
in bread pan
After taking bread out, put hot
water into bread pan and
immerge kneader for 10
minutes, then take it out and
clean.
4
Stir ingredients not
evenly and bake badly
1.selected program menu is
improper
Select the proper program
menu
2.after operating, open cover
several times and bread is dry, no
brown crust color
Don’t open cover at the last
rise
3.Stir resistance is too large so that
kneader almost can’t rotate and stir
adequately
Check kneader hole, then take
bread pan out and operate
without load, if not normal,
contact with the authorized
service facility.
5
Display “H HH” after
pressing start/stop
button
The temperature in bread maker is
too high to make bread.
Press “start/stop” button and
unplug bread maker, then take
bread pan out and open cover
until the bread maker cools
